Quick Hits: Rockies, Kouzmanoff, Kennedy

By Zachary Links | January 11, 2011 at 7:18pm CDT

Links for Tuesday night..

  • Steve Foster of Inside The Rockies takes a look into his crystal ball and predicts what the Rockies might look like in 2017.
  • Carlos Gonzalez never wanted to leave Colorado, writes Jim Armstrong of The Denver Post.
  • The talk of Adrian Beltre coming to the Athletics made third baseman Kevin Kouzmanoff a little uneasy, writes Jane Lee of MLB.com.
  • Adam Kennedy is happy to be back in the AL West, writes MLB.com's Greg Johns.  Kennedy inked a minor league deal with the Mariners yesterday.
